Good kids' Halloween bedtime stories should not be too scary. They need to have just the right amount of spookiness to be exciting but not cause nightmares. For example, they might have friendly ghosts or cute witches. They also often have a moral or lesson, like being brave in the face of fear. And they usually have colorful and vivid descriptions to engage the kids' imagination.
One classic kids Halloween bedtime story is 'The Legend of Sleepy Hollow'. It's about Ichabod Crane, a superstitious schoolteacher, and his encounter with the Headless Horseman in a spooky town. Another is 'Room on the Broom'. A kind witch loses her things while flying on her broom and different animals help her. In return, she makes room for them on her broom. And there's 'Strega Nona', which has a bit of a Halloween feel with its magic and old - world charm.

Sure. One popular kids' Halloween bedtime story is 'The Little Old Lady Who Was Not Afraid of Anything'. It's about a brave old lady who encounters various spooky things like shoes that go 'clomp, clomp' but she doesn't get scared. Another one is 'Room on the Broom' where a kind witch loses her items while flying on her broom and different animals help her out. And 'Strega Nona' can also be a great Halloween bedtime story, it has elements of magic and is very engaging for kids.
